Signs and Symptoms of Basal and Squamous Cell Skin Cancers, Tests for Basal and Squamous Cell Skin Cancers, Basal and Squamous Cell Skin Cancer Stages, Questions to Ask About Your Basal or Squamous Cell Skin Cancer, Flat, firm, pale or yellow areas, similar to a scar, Raised reddish patches that might be itchy, Small, pink or red, translucent, shiny, pearly bumps, which might have blue, brown, or black areas, Pink growths with raised edges and a lower area in their center, which might contain abnormal blood vessels spreading out like the spokes of a wheel, Open sores (which may have oozing or crusted areas) that dont heal, or that heal and then come back, Rough or scaly red patches, which might crust or bleed, Raised growths or lumps, sometimes with a lower area in the center. You should contact your dermatology provider for evaluation if you have any wound, scab or dry patch that lasts longer than 4-6 weeks. Because of this, the lesions are often called precancer.
